Does Methotrexate Interact with Ustekinumab Auub?

Methotrexate and Ustekinumab Auub have a moderate drug interaction according to U.S. FDA drug labeling data. Concomitant use in psoriatic arthritis did not appear to influence safety or efficacy of ustekinumab; also used in ~30% of CD/UC subjects without affecting overall safety or efficacy.
